ROON PLAYBACK SUPPORT

This is an interesting feature for those iPeng and Squeezebox users who
have moved from Logitech Media Server to Roon or for Roon users looking
for an iOS player App.
While Roon comes with Squeezebox player support so that you can use your
Squeezebox players with a Roon server, this didn’t work very well with
iPeng so far.
Now, with iPeng 9.3, we fully support Roon’s Squeezebox interface so
that you can use your iPhone, iPad or iPod touch as a Roon player. This
works with all functionality Roon supports for Squeezebox players, which
includes most of Roon’s general functionality as well as synchronization
between Squeezebox players (but currently not between Squeezeboxes and
Roon players).

USING IPENG WITH ROON

You will also be able to start/pause playback or control the volume
directly from iPeng, but due to the limitations of Roon’s Squeezebox
emulation, this will not work from the lock screen widget or the Watch
App (it does work from the control center/lock screen control, though).

iPeng also comes with some integration with the Roon App that allows you
to switch directly from iPeng to Roon, and if you do that, you can also
directly return from Roon to iPeng.
If you mix Roon and LMS servers, iPeng allows you to move players
between the different music sources, and it will identify Roon as such
in the server list.
If you use an iPhone or iPad as a dedicated player, you might want to
use the “Preserve Connection” setting in iPeng ‘s settings that will
keep iPeng waiting in the background for five minutes after you stop
playback so that you can start music after your playlist has ended more
easily.

Please note: for Roon support you need iPeng’s
“Playback”-In-App-Purchase. Roon support only includes player
functionality, you cannot browse your Roon library using iPeng.

PLAYBACK SYNCHRONIZATION OVERHAUL

But there are news for iPeng users with Squeezebox setups as well.

We have completely rewritten the synchronization code in iPeng Playback
and it should now perform much better considering several aspects:

* it syncs much faster with other players;
* Synchonization should be more stable when used with different player
types (depends on the other players also keeping sync stable, which
isn’t always the case with software players);
* pausing/unpausing a group of synced players should have a much shorter
delay, and sync should be immediately on unpause.

USE MUSIC AND ARTIST INFORMATION PLUGIN AS LYRICS PROVIDER

The “Music and Artist Information” plugin can now be used as a lyrics
provider for iPeng’s Lyrics Screen Saver in addition to the
SongInfo/Song Lyrics plugins supported before.
Since SongInfo/SongLyrics is no longer supported, we recommend to use
Music and Artist Information for new setups, but you currently don’t
need to switch for existing installations since both plugins currently
use the same lyrics services.
